WebMar 11, 2024 · 1) For an S-Corp, all SEP contributions should be deducted on the S-Corp tax return. There is a line called “Pension, retirement and other qualified plans”. Just include it there. 2) For a sole proprietor, the employee contributions are on the Schedule C and your contributions are an adjustment to income on the 1040. WebSEP Plan Fix-It Guide - SEP Plan Overview. A SEP is a S implified E mployee P ension plan. To establish a SEP, the employer: Can be a business of any size, even self-employed. Must adopt a SEP plan document. Any employer - including a sole proprietorship, partnership, corporation and nonprofit organization - with one or more employees may ...
